## What's an Apify Actor?

Actors are a software tools running on the Apify platform, for all kinds of web data extraction and automation use cases.
In Batch mode, an Actor accepts a well-defined JSON input, performs an action which can take anything from a few seconds to a few hours,
and optionally produces a well-defined JSON output, datasets with results, or files in key-value store.
In Standby mode, an Actor provides a web server which can be used as a website, API, or an MCP server.
Actors are written with capital "A".

### What data does Subway Store Locator Scraper extract?

Each dataset item represents one Subway restaurant page discovered in the store locator:

| Field | Type | Description |
|---|---|---|
| `url` | string | Full URL of the Subway restaurant page on `restaurants.subway.com`, including state, city, and street slug |
| `coordinate` | string | How the link was discovered. This Actor crawls the static directory, so the value is `static source` |

The `url` field encodes useful location data on its own — state code, city, and street address all appear in the slug, so you can parse a rough location breakdown without any extra requests.

### Input

The Actor is designed to run with **no configuration at all**. There is a single optional input:

- **Max restaurant links** (`maxResults`) — the maximum number of unique restaurant URLs to collect. Set it to `0` for **unlimited**, which crawls the whole directory and returns roughly 20,000 US locations. A small value keeps test runs quick. Accounts on the Apify free plan are capped at 10 links per run.

Example input:

```json
{
  "maxResults": 100
}
````

### Output example

Every item in the dataset is one Subway restaurant link:

```json
{
  "url": "https://restaurants.subway.com/united-states/al/abbeville/644-ozark-road",
  "coordinate": "static source"
}
```

A run returns a list of these records, which you can **download in JSON, CSV, Excel, HTML, or XML format** from the Output tab, or retrieve through the dataset API endpoint.

#### Why did my run return no links?

The most common cause is anti-bot blocking on the target site. Blocked requests are logged as warnings, and the run fails only if **no links at all** were collected. If this happens, retry the run, or enable **Apify Proxy** with residential proxies for more reliable access.
